It is 2022 and the Guyana Revenue Authority is urging Professionals to commence renewal of their Practice Certificates. Professionals have from January 1 to February 28 each year to pay professional fees and renew their certificates in keeping with Section 37 of the Tax Act, Chapter 80:01. Georgetown, Wednesday, January 19, 2022: The Guyana Revenue Authority (GRA) would like to caution the general public to be on alert for potential scam calls from persons pretending to be GRA representatives. The Guyana Revenue Authority is urging employers to assist their employees to file income tax returns on time by issuing them with 7B Slip or emolument slip in a timely manner. The Guyana Revenue Authority wishes to remind taxpayers that registration for an e-services account via the Optimal Revenue Management System (RMS) requires you to upload a scanned copy of your valid National Identification/passport/driver’s licence. Georgetown, Tuesday November 23, 2021: The Guyana Revenue Authority (GRA) has revised the date for the relocation of its Licence Revenue Office from Smyth and Princes Streets to GRA’s Parking Lot, Lamaha Railway Embankment, Camp and Lamaha streets due to hiccups in site readiness.
